Item analyzes of the integrated exam for the first year medical students

Health Sciences University of Mongolia (HSUM) has been taking integrated examination (IE) on pre-medical subjects since academic year of 2008-2009. The purpose of the study was to analyze the integrated exam items for freshman students of Medical School, HSUM. The study design was descriptive, cross sectional. The study focused on the midterm grades of 5 different pre-medical subjects and results of 150 test items with 5 variations that were based on curriculum of the subjects. Furthermore, it focused on integration exam grades in which 343 students involved and the questionnaire results of the students who re-examined. Kuder-Richardson (KR20) formula was used to determine reliability coefficient and statistical method to determine discrimination index, the difficulty level. Collected data were analyzed using”SPSS-11.01”. Reliability coefficient of each subject’s exam in IE is varied 0.85-0.9 and according to the difficulty level (P-value) 21.3-35.3% of test items were categorized as an easy, 51-56%-moderate and 13.3-14.7%-difficult. Regarding to discrimination index of test items, 92-97.3% of them have positive discrimination index, which shows most of the items can discriminate examinees by their performance. The mean score of students in re-examination was higher than first exam. In the re-examination difficulty level was decreased and in the third it increased comparing to the re-exam test items. We concluded that IE is reliable; its test items can determine student’s performance and difficulty level in re-examination test items lower than the first exam. Based on the conclusion we recommend taking re-examination only once.
